The Power of Home Staging in the Denver Foothills Market

When it comes to selling or renting a property in the picturesque Denver foothills area, including Evergreen, Golden, Morrison, and Conifer, home staging can be a game-changer. This strategic process involves enhancing the visual appeal and functionality of your home to attract potential buyers or renters. In this competitive real estate market, staging can significantly increase the appeal of your property, leading to faster sales and higher prices.

Why Home Staging Matters

Home staging is more than just decorating; it's about creating an inviting atmosphere that helps buyers envision themselves living in the space. According to the National Association of Realtors (NAR), 83% of buyers' agents believe that staging makes it easier for buyers to see a property as their future home1. Staged homes tend to sell faster and at higher prices compared to non-staged homes, which is crucial in competitive neighborhoods like Highlands Ranch and Cherry Creek2.

Benefits of Home Staging

  • Increased Buyer Appeal: Staging highlights your home's best features, making it more attractive to potential buyers and increasing the likelihood of receiving offers1.
  • Faster Sale: Staged homes sell faster than non-staged ones, which is particularly important in fast-paced markets like Denver2.
  • Higher Sale Price: A well-staged home can command a higher sale price due to its perceived value15.
  • Maximized Space: Proper staging can make rooms appear larger and more functional, which is beneficial for smaller homes or those with unique layouts1.

Tips for Staging in the Denver Foothills

  1. Nature-Inspired Design: Incorporate elements of the outdoors, such as plants and natural materials, to create a peaceful atmosphere that resonates with the natural beauty of the Denver foothills6.
  2. Highlight Natural Light: Use simple window treatments to maximize the natural light in your home, which is abundant in the Denver area6.
  3. Outdoor Spaces: Stage patios or decks with outdoor furniture to emphasize relaxation and entertainment potential, perfect for enjoying the scenic views of the foothills2.

Why Choose Professional Staging in the Denver Foothills?

Professional home stagers have the expertise to style your home according to current trends and the local market's preferences. They can help you avoid costly price reductions by presenting your property in its best light5. In the Denver foothills, where buyers are often drawn to the area's natural beauty and lifestyle, staging can help them visualize their ideal life in your home.

Conclusion

In the competitive Denver foothills real estate market, home staging is not just an option; it's a necessity for sellers and landlords looking to attract serious buyers or renters. By investing in staging, you can increase your property's appeal, sell faster, and potentially earn a higher sale price. Whether you're in Evergreen, Golden, Morrison, or Conifer, staging can make your home stand out and capture the hearts of potential buyers.
